My husband and I were reminiscing about life in general a few weeks ago. We started with childhood and remembered all the way up to our current relationship. As we talked, I was taken with the patterns that evolved throughout our lives that were so very similar. We both grew up in military families and there was some favoritism for our siblings from the parents. We both had the “changing schools and being left behind” issues that most, if not all military children are familiar with. The ways we overcame some of our 'stuff' was the same or close to it. We have both had the same faith revelations over the years and we have decided that we have done fairly well in our evolution.

The thing that I found fascinating was the fact that we have seen each other in our worse situations and still love each other despite that. I commented to him about this aspect of life and he replied, “When we are at our worse is when we need each other the most.” I have to say that this relationship is one I never saw coming and had only read about. I won't say we read each other's minds, but rarely do we need interpretation. Our comfort level is astounding. Neither of us has anything to prove and we answer each other with complete honesty. I have heard that complete honesty is not doable, but I so do not agree anymore.

Cross words are rarely, if ever spoken and comfortable silence is just that, comfortable. We don't have the need to talk unless there is something of merit to say. We laugh a lot and often and unconditional love, understanding, tolerance, open communication and music are the ties that bind.

Waiting for someone to come along while being comfortable in your own skin is not the easiest of endeavors but well worth the effort. On the other hand, finding someone that you feel you can change to meet your needs is completely counterproductive and not worthy of you. The only person you can change is you. Attempting to change another is much like trying to push a rope, don't waste your time and energy.

All happiness comes from within YOU, all change comes from within YOU, all love comes from within YOU, all peace comes from within YOU. So when will you choose to love...YOU?

There is an old joke about how we see the glass half full or..: An optimist says the glass is half full... a pessimist says the glass is half empty...manager asks whether you are pouring or drinking...an engineer says the container is twice the size it needs to be...A realist says it doesn’t matter. It's just gonna have to be washed later anyways...The FDA says the glass has a design flaw and needs to be sent back to China to be re-engineered...a Republican says "Who's been drinking out of my glass?"...a Zen Master quietly picks up the glass and drinks...an opportunist drinks the contents while the other two argue...an Accountant wants to know why you're wasting money on a glass that's obviously too large...A physicist says the glass is neither. It is completely full, half with water, the other half with air...An analyst says it is neither, it simply contains 50% of its potential capacity....An alcoholic says “Make it a double”...an optometrist says you need new glasses...we hear "It doesn't matter." from The Nihilist..."Forget about it, just smash it." from The Anarchist..."There's no need to argue." from The Pacifist..."It is what it is" from The Fatalist.

Get it? Everyone has their own perspective, on everything! A young mother was ready for a few minutes of relaxation after a long and demanding day. However, her young daughter had other plans for her mother's time.

'Read me a story, Mom,' the little girl requested.

'Give Mommy a few minutes to relax and unwind. Then I'll be happy to read you a story,' pleaded the mother.

The little girl was insistent that Mommy read to her now. With a stroke of genius, the mother tore off the back page of the magazine she was reading. It contained a full-page picture of the world.

As she tore it into several pieces, Mom asked her daughter to put the picture together and then she would read her a story. Surely this would buy her some relaxing moments.

A short time later, the little girl announced the completion of her puzzle project. To her mother's astonishment, the world picture was completely
assembled.

When she asked her daughter how she managed to do it so quickly, the little girl explained that on the reverse side of the page was the picture of a little girl.

'You see, Mommy!' she said, 'When I got the little girl together, the whole world came together!'(Author Unknown)

The second chakra area is called ‘The Belly’ or ‘The Spleen’ Chakra and is located between your navel and internal reproductive organs. It corresponds to your sacral vertebrae, and the nerve ganglion called the solar plexus. Your sciatic nerve is attached here at your body’s center of motion; it is also referred to as the ‘sea of life’.

The elemental correspondence for this area is water because all your body’s liquid functions are in its prevue; circulation, urinary elimination, sexuality and reproduction. It is also your seat of emotion. These emotions can create pleasure, movement and nurture. All of which are natural and desirable.

Dr. Masaru Emoto in this book “Hidden Messages in Water” tells us that an adult is 70% water and children are a bit higher %, which makes us tidal beings. Because of this, the second chakra area is related to the moon and is affected by it just like the tides are. This tidal cycle causes oceans of energy, both inside and out, and gives chakra two subtle qualities of its’ own. This is why a person with a true passion for a goal seems to reach it in, what looks to others, like an effortless manner.

The ebb and flow of desire creates a duality that is important in stirring movement and change. This is the reason you long to learn how to reach out to others to absorb and share knowledge.

This chakra is visualized in a vibrant orange. The Sanskrit name for this chakra comes from the root ‘to sweeten’ and refers to the pleasure derived from our sexuality. Here is where you learn to accept the fact that you are endowed with a sexual nature by the Creator and it is OK to like it.

The job of the second chakra is to move you from the survival mode of number one to the acknowledgment of a second caregiver; i.e. another person in your life, to help you become independent, to stand alone, to develop your personal strength and be self-sufficient. Your maturation gives you a need to unite with another person in order to create a whole. Here is where the understanding of ‘self’ includes awareness of others on a new level. It also includes a longing for unity to fill the void that is brought on by this new awareness. At the same time there is a need for the separateness you worked so hard to achieve in chakra one. You need to learn balance of your time/your needs with the time you share with another person. This will be so in all facets of your life.

You will want to encounter differences that will stimulate questions that challenge your essence. These challenges = growth. Growth=desire. Desire= action. Action=vitality. Vitality= movement. Movement = new levels of power and love.

Chakra one is located at the base of your spine and corresponds to your coccyx bone and the lowest nerve bundle in your biology.

Each chakra has an elemental correspondence and the one for this area is Earth. Earth represents your form, stability, your most condensed state of matter. This makes it ideal for the lowest (not the least important) end of the chakra spectrum.
This chakra is visualized in a deep, vibrant red. This is the color of the beginnings and life. Red is also the longest wavelength and the slowest vibration in the human spectrum of sight. The Sanskrit name for this area means ‘root’ or ‘support’ which is just what it is.

Its’ job is to be the first line of support in your energy support system. Here is where your sciatic nerve is located. It is the largest and longest peripheral nerve in your body, and it is this that keeps your connection to the sustaining Earth.
This is where your survival impulses connect; where needs such as food, shelter, clothing and physical health arise. Your survival energies (just like everything else) must be balanced and directed in a healthy way so as not to dominate your every moment.

When this base is under stimulated, you can become consumed by fears of losing food, clothing and/or shelter. This fear will cause loss of health in your physical body. You can become stuck here, creating a self-defeating spiral that is detrimental to your growth in any direction and your health on all levels. This will create a loop of unresolved conflicts in your system leading to an ever downward spiral with the feeling that you have no control. You will develop what I call the ‘Eeyore Syndrome’ causing you to lose friends, lose your support. Then lose yourself to ‘victim think’.

When this base chakra is over stimulated you become attached to things in the physical world. This is where pack rat/hoarders, shop-a-holics and the need to ‘keep up with the Joneses’ comes from. If any of this sounds or feels familiar you may want to do a little work here.

You know you’re balanced when all your needs are comfortably met; if your physicality has no issues with survival and you have no nagging feeling that ‘something is wrong with you’. It is never too late to reassess and to create changes and grow toward betterment.
